There are three main types of bike suspension: rigid, hardtail, and full suspension. Rigid bikes have no suspension, hardtail bikes have suspension in the front fork only, and full suspension bikes have suspension in both the front fork and the rear shock.
Front suspension bikes have suspension only in the front fork, providing cushioning and shock absorption for the front wheel. Full suspension bikes have suspension in both the front fork and the rear frame, offering cushioning and shock absorption for both wheels. This allows for a smoother ride over rough terrain and better traction, but full suspension bikes are typically heavier and more expensive than front suspension bikes.

When choosing front forks for mountain bikes, key features to consider include suspension type (such as air or coil), travel distance, damping system, weight, and adjustability. These features impact the performance, comfort, and handling of the bike on different terrains.
Although full suspension has definite advantages over rough terrain, hardtail bikes (those with front or no suspension) will always be lighter. Therefore many professional riders will use full suspension on very rough courses and hardtails on those that are not so rough - or whichever they prefer.
